Transaction 663533d2e923c989de99bfd624237c994d611c13098e587d0ef61f8274e32477
1 Input
1 Output
-
663533d2e923c989de99bfd624237c994d611c13098e587d0ef61f8274e32477:0
- value
- 4348919
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 62d0e001e446dc9c66a5b0efc354e9b770f15728 OP_EQUAL
- address
- 3AhWNEZLoHXCVGAJHj7zTiCu8jWxjHUK1L